Fresh off the Balikatan exercises earlier this month, Japan is considering selling advanced missile systems to the Philippines โ a historic first for the archipelagic nations. The announcement marks a major development in Japan-Philippine defense ties, where capacity-building efforts take center stage amid increasingly dangerous provocations that threaten to undermine the rules-based international order.ย By no means a stranger to regional security efforts, Japan has been an enduring partner for many in the Indo-Pacific.
